Participating in continuing education is fundamental to a contractor's professional development because it helps ensure they stay updated on the latest industry standards, building codes, safety regulations, and technological advancements. In an ever-evolving field like construction, ongoing education allows professionals to enhance their skills, expand their knowledge base, and maintain their license requirements, which often mandate a certain number of continuing education hours.

By engaging in continuing education, contractors can also improve the quality of their work, increase their efficiency, and provide better services to their clients, which ultimately supports their business growth and reputation. This commitment to lifelong learning is essential for adapting to changes in the industry and maintaining a competitive edge. In contrast, networking, while valuable, does not contribute as directly to professional knowledge and skills enhancement, focusing solely on skilled labor hiring limits a contractor's growth potential, and reducing project costs without attention to quality and education could lead to long-term issues in a contractor’s work.
